Q: Is 101,322,221 a Prime Number?
A: No, 101,322,221 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 101322221 can be evenly divided by 1 7 11 13 77 91 143 1,001 101,221 708,547 1,113,431 1,315,873 7,794,017 9,211,111 14,474,603 and 101,322,221, with no remainder.
Since 101,322,221 cannot be divided by just 1 and 101,322,221, it is not a prime number.
